Reproducible Example
import math
import uuid
import pandas
import sqlalchemy.engine
input = {
1: {('A', 'X'): math.nan, ('A', 'Y'): math.nan, ('B', 'X'): math.nan, ('B', 'Y'): math.nan},
2: {('A', 'X'): math.nan, ('A', 'Y'): math.nan, ('B', 'X'): math.nan, ('B', 'Y'): math.nan},
3: {('A', 'X'): math.nan, ('A', 'Y'): math.nan, ('B', 'X'): math.nan, ('B', 'Y'): math.nan},
4: {('A', 'X'): math.nan, ('A', 'Y'): math.nan, ('B', 'X'): math.nan, ('B', 'Y'): math.nan},
5: {('A', 'X'): math.nan, ('A', 'Y'): math.nan, ('B', 'X'): math.nan, ('B', 'Y'): math.nan},
}
df = pandas.DataFrame.from_dict(input, "index")
conn_url = sqlalchemy.engine.URL.create("mssql+pyodbc", query={"odbc_connect": "DRIVER={ODBC Driver 18 for SQL Server};SERVER=.;Trusted_Connection=yes;TrustServerCertificate=yes"})
engine = sqlalchemy.create_engine(conn_url, echo=True)
with engine.connect() as conn:
with conn.begin():
df.to_sql(f"not_set_{str(uuid.uuid4())}", conn, index=True)
conn.rollback()
Issue Description
When calling pandas.DataFrame.to_sql with index set to True, it will create the column for the index but never populates it with data, so it's always null
Below is the output from sql alchemy

Expected Behavior
The index column should be populated with data
